My book covers forty-eight plants and includes multiple colour photographs for easy plant identification. Each plant description tells us which parts of the plant can be used for food as well as how to use those parts. A flavour profile of each plant lets us know what taste we should expect and a nutritional profile informs us of the nutrients each plant provides.Medicinal wild plants are natural botanicals found in the wild that possess therapeutic properties and have been used for centuries in traditional medicine. Meadowsweet contains salicylic acid, which has pain-relieving and anti-inflammatory effects, similar to aspirin. Chamomile is known for its calming and soothing properties, often used to promote relaxation and aid digestion.
